How to Build a HTPC with Raspberry Pi

Generally when you think of Kodi Media Center, you think of Amazon Fire TV Stick or Amazon Fire TV.  While these are wildly popular platforms for running Kodi, they lack the full functionality of a Home Theater PC or HTPC.  An HTPC runs a full blown operating system, usually Windows or Linux.  Then Kodi is installed as an application on that operating system.  The popularity of the Fire TV Stick is mainly due to the low cost.  But for just a little bit more, you can build an HTPC.

Your IP is: Your Connection

Stop your ISP and your government from spying on your activity.  Use a VPN to protect your privacy.  A VPN is an essential tool when you are using any free or low-cost streaming application or service.  Especially if you are using a jailbroken Fire TV or Fire Stick or Android box.  ALWAYS use a VPN if you want the best streaming experience, the best selection of media and don't want your ISP to slow you down or shut you down.  I recommend IPVanish VPN for all my clients and I use it on all my devices.


Always use a VPN when streaming media online
Get a 57% Discount On IPVanish VPN
Click Here To Get Your Discount - Expires Soon

In this article we will talk about building an HTPC using a Raspberry PiRasbpberry Pi started out as a low-cost, open-source development board for people interested in building or learning how to build software to control other things such as robots.  This is still a very popular development board, but it has become more than powerful enough to run an operating system.  Many operating system developers have installation packages specifically for the Raspberry Pi

Raspberry Pi 3 in a black enclosure.
Raspberry Pi 3 in a Black Enclosure.

You can purchase a complete Raspberry Pi 3 Kit with an enclosure and power supply, pretty much ready to go.  Here is a link to a Raspberry Pi 3 Kit from Amazon.  The cost is low and the features are great on these little boxes.  Some of the benefits of an HTPC over an Amazon Fire Stick are as follows:

  • More configurable networking.  More easily configure a VPN
  • Physical network connections.  Connect directly to your router with a cable for maximum speed.
  • Multiple USB connections.  Connect USB hard drives to create a Media Storage Server.
  • Expandable memory.  Theoretically, there is no limit to the amount of memory you can add to the Raspberry Pi 3. The kit in the link above comes with 32 GB of storage.
  • Not restricted to only installing from the Amazon Store.  You can install any app.
  • You can pick from hundreds of different remote controllers.

So, you just got your package from Amazon with your shiny new Raspberry Pi 3 Kit.  Now, what do you do with it?  Obviously there is a little assembly required.

After assembly, do the following

Hook it up to the power supply

Connect it to your TV with an HDMI cable.

For installation purposes only, connect a USB Keyboard and Mouse to the Raspberry Pi 3

We recommend installing LibreELEC.  This is a very low memory usage version of Linux that is specifically designed for running Kodi.  Their motto is “Just Enough OS for Kodi”.  Although the Raspberry Pi has plenty of memory, there is no reason not to maximize it’s usage by installing LibreELECLibreELEC is available HERE.  The download available on this page is for the LibreELEC USB-SD Creator.  You will need to use your PC or laptop to create the bootable LibreELEC SD card that will be used to boot your Raspberry Pi.  The kit above includes a 32 GB SD card

Insert the SD card into the computer you will use to create the bootable SD card and run the utility you downloaded.

Under section 1, you will select Raspberry Pi 2 and 3 and Click Download under section 2.  It will download the file necessary to do the installation.

You will also want to select the SD card that you are installing to in section 3.

When the download is finished, then the Write button will light up under section 4.  Click this to write the image.

Be sure you are choosing the right place to write the image to and select YES in the confirmation box.

The image will begin writing to the selected SD card

When the image is done writing, you will see a message that it is finished

Once everything is written to the SD card, remove it from the computer you used to make it, and insert it into your Raspberry Pi and power it up.  The Raspberry Pi will boot directly into Kodi.  

Now you will want to customize your Kodi installation.  We recommend installing No Limits Build.  This build has everything you need to get up and running immediately.  Follow our guide How to Install No Limits Build on Kodi 

Other useful articles to help you maximize your Kodi Streaming TV experience:

How to Access Spanish Content on Kodi
How to Reduce Buffering on Kodi
How to Enable Subtitles in Exodus

Now that you know how to How to Build a HTPC with Raspberry Pi, be sure to secure your connection with a VPN to keep your ISP from slowing you down, spying on you or blocking you.  For more information, be sure to check out our article What is a VPN? Why do I need it?

Click here for a limited time  57% discount on IPVanish.
IPVanish is a Top Rated VPN.  Act now while it lasts!


(Visited 776 times, 1 visits today)

How to Build a HTPC with Raspberry Pi was last modified: July 11th, 2018 by

This site uses Akismet to reduce spam. Learn how your comment data is processed.